BMW has presented a very curious and special preview of the next novelty that it has on the launch agenda. The German firm, and especially the sports division that celebrates its 50th anniversary, have an important ace up their sleeve, the modern reinterpretation of the BMW 3.0 CSL, a limited edition beast based on the new M4 CSL.
The recently presented new BMW M4 CSL is the sportiest icing on the range of sports models from the Munich manufacturer, but by no means the most exclusive. The Bavarian firm is preparing something much more radical that will not be as affordable as this wildest version of the M4, of which there are only a thousand units in production for the whole world, but will be much more exclusive and available to very few lucky.
It is the exclusive BMW 3.0 CSLa modern reinterpretation of the old 3.0 CSL, which has just been previewed already officially by Frank van Meel, the head of BMW M, posing just this creation that wears a unique camouflage and never seen before. Although he has not been seen in any of the test sites that Germans are used to visiting, the truth is that the camouflage reveals very special details, for example the new radiator grille.

Neither the vertical nor narrow of the Series 4 nor the traditional ovoid, although it clearly points in this line and bites off a lot of the front bumper, but that is as familiar to us as the new fixed spoiler on the boot lid and of considerable dimensions. If you don’t remember, we’ll tell you: they are Two characteristic features of BMW 3.0 CSL Homagewhich was introduced in 2015. Take a good look at this concept car because the design of the front bumper practically matches as well.
The defense shows some new new lines with a new spoiler on the lower edge and large air intakeswhich have forced the license plate to be relocated, leaving maximum space for the cooling and ventilation of the mechanics, while the camouflage already reveals two round air intakes at the ends. A special personality for a very high-flying sports car, based on the new M4 CSL, so will not have the rear seatsreplaced by a carbon panel.
The light material will be distributed throughout the bodywork, which also advances details of its mechanical configuration: a change six-speed manual will accompany the inline six-cylinder engine and 3.0 liters of the M4 CSL that will experience a level practically indescribable. Although the pools are open, a brutal increase of 50 hp on this model is expected, reaching 590 CV all to the rear axle. A true unprecedented and unrivaled beast, which is expected to be presented before the end of the year.
